Alonzo Demetrius Biography
Alonzo Demetrius [Ryan Jr.] is a versatile artist hailing from California and raised in New Jersey. He is a trumpeter, composer, bandleader, and vocalist. Alonzo holds a bachelor's degree in music from the Berklee College of Music and completed his master's at the Berklee Global Jazz Institute Master's Program in 2019.
Currently based in Los Angeles, he performs across the US with his band, The Ego, and collaborates with renowned artists like Stevie Wonder, Mumford and Sons, Ripe, BrassTracks, Julius Rodriguez, Terri Lyne Carrington, and Amina Figarova. Alonzo is known for his diverse talents, composing music for commercials, video games, and more. He has appeared in an NPR @home session with his band and a Tiny Desk session with Julius Rodriguez, was featured in Downbeat magazine (2020), and his debut album, Live From the Prison Nation, received critical acclaim. Looking ahead, he aims to expand his musical horizons by incorporating vocals in his upcoming sophomore album slated for release in 2024-25.
